The Los Angeles Cleantech Incubator (LACI) and Los Angeles Department of Water and Power (LADWP) invite you to join us on Friday, October 7th to celebrate the official Grand Opening of the La Kretz Innovation Campus (LKIC).

 

LKIC is Los Angeles’ new cleantech industry hub – a place where entrepreneurs, engineers, scientists and policymakers can collaborate, promote and support the development of clean technologies and LA’s green economy. A fully renovated 60,000 square foot building located in the dynamic Arts & Innovation District of Downtown Los Angeles, the Campus comprises 3.2 acres and is owned by the Los Angeles Department of Water and Power.

 

The campus is home to LACI, a cleantech incubator founded in 2011 as a cluster-driven economic development initiative supported by the City of Los Angeles, LADWP and Community Redevelopment Agency of Los Angeles. In just over four years LACI has become one of the leading cleantech incubators in the world.

 

The morning ribbon cutting program will feature remarks from Mayor Eric Garcetti, Members of the LA City Council, LADWP Leadership, philanthropist Morton La Kretz and notable local innovators. The celebration will continue throughout the day with company pitches, technology demonstrations and exhibits, and into the early evening with networking receptions, live entertainment, food trucks, and more.
